Output 51a894dca17f57997c7814ece53772b3e33b9112e10c043a0d0dc32befa41a60:1

value
1603764
script pubkey
OP_0 OP_PUSHBYTES_20 253f8a4e87e63764bc822a6442d83fa92faa902e
address
bc1qy5lc5n58ucmkf0yz9fjy9kpl4yh64ypw9mjkek
transaction
51a894dca17f57997c7814ece53772b3e33b9112e10c043a0d0dc32befa41a60
confirmations
265239
spent
true